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) treatment for adenomyosis is generally conservative. Adenomyosis is commonly attributed to imbalances in Qi and blood circulation and endocrine dysfunction. Under a physician’s guidance, patients may take herbal decoctions orally or undergo treatments such as herbal enemas, blood-activating and stasis-resolving therapies, and meridian-regulating interventions to promote smooth flow of Qi and blood. Some patients may also receive TCM physical therapies to enhance pelvic blood circulation and facilitate absorption of ectopic endometrial tissue. Herbal enemas are another commonly employed therapeutic approach.
